Tires are a critical component of any vehicle, and tire size can have a significant impact on vehicle performance, including fuel efficiency and range. Many car owners consider changing tire size for a variety of reasons, from aesthetics to improved handling. In this article, we’ll look at how changing tire size can affect a vehicle’s fuel economy and range, and shed light on important considerations for car enthusiasts and regular drivers.

Understanding tire sizes:

Before we get into the implications of tire size changes, it’s important to understand how tire sizes are measured. Tires have a standard coding system that includes three key parameters: tire width, aspect ratio (profile), and rim diameter. For example, in the “225/45R17” code, 225 is the tire width in millimeters, 45 is the aspect ratio (sidewall height as a percentage of width), and 17 is the rim diameter in inches.

Effect on fuel economy:

  • Rolling resistance: Larger tires often have more rolling resistance, which means the engine has to exert more force to move the vehicle. This increased resistance can lead to poor fuel efficiency.
  • Weight: Larger tires tend to be heavier, which increases the overall weight of the vehicle. This extra mass can lead to poor fuel efficiency, especially when accelerating.
  • Aerodynamics: Taller tires can interfere with the aerodynamics of the vehicle, increasing drag and reducing fuel efficiency, especially at high speeds.
  • Impact on driving range:

  • Reduced efficiency: As mentioned, larger tires can reduce fuel efficiency, which directly affects the vehicle’s range. A vehicle with larger tires may need to refuel or recharge electric vehicles more frequently.
  • Speedometer and Odometer Accuracy: Changing tire size can affect the accuracy of the speedometer and odometer. If your speedometer reading is lower than your actual speed, you may be traveling a greater distance than you think, which affects your estimated driving range.
  • Considerations when changing tire sizes:

  • Manufacturer’s recommendations: Check with your vehicle manufacturer for tire size recommendations. They design vehicles with specific tire sizes in mind to optimize performance and efficiency.
  • Performance vs. Efficiency: Consider your priorities when choosing a tire size. Bigger tires can improve traction and handling, but can affect fuel efficiency.
  • Pro tip: Consult a tire specialist or mechanic to make sure your new tire sizes match your vehicle’s specifications.

  • Conclusions:

    Changing the tire size on your vehicle can have a significant impact on fuel efficiency and range. While larger tires may have certain advantages, you need to weigh them against the possible disadvantages. Ultimately, understanding the implications of changing tire sizes and making an informed choice will help you maintain an optimal balance between your vehicle’s performance, fuel economy, and range.

    Automotive engineering is an interdisciplinary field encompassing the design, development, production and maintenance of automobiles. It plays a key role in shaping the modern world by providing us with means of transportation and mobility. In this article, we will look at the main aspects of automotive engineering, exploring the key elements that drive the innovation and evolution of automobiles.

    1. Vehicle Design:

    The design phase is the starting point in automotive engineering, where the overall look and functionality of the vehicle is determined. Designers focus on creating vehicles that are not only aesthetically pleasing but also aerodynamically efficient, safe and functional. Factors such as ergonomics, interior comfort, and exterior aesthetics are taken into consideration during this stage.

    2. Powertrain Design:

    The powertrain is the “heart” of any automobile, which includes the engine, transmission and driveline components. Automotive engineers work to develop powertrains that balance performance, fuel efficiency, and emissions. Advances in powertrains include hybrid and electric drivetrains, which are shaping the future of automotive technology.

    3. Vehicle Dynamics and Handling:

    Achieving optimal vehicle dynamics and handling performance is critical to safety and driving pleasure. Engineers fine-tune suspension, steering and braking systems to ensure stability, comfort and handling in a variety of road conditions.


    4. Safety and crashworthiness:

    Safety is paramount in the automotive industry. Engineers use crash test simulations and advanced materials to design vehicles that protect occupants in the event of a collision. Elements such as airbags, crumple zones, and advanced driver assistance systems (ADAS) contribute to higher safety standards.

    5. Materials and manufacturing:

    Choosing the right materials and manufacturing processes is essential to creating reliable and cost-effective vehicles. Engineers work with a wide range of materials – from lightweight alloys to advanced composites – to optimize strength, durability and weight.


    6. electronics and communications:

    Modern cars are equipped with a vast array of electronic systems, from infotainment to engine control units. Automotive engineers design these systems to enhance the driving experience, improve fuel efficiency, and provide connectivity.

    7- Environmental Aspects:

    With the growing concern for the environment, automotive engineering is shifting to more environmentally friendly practices. This includes developing eco-friendly vehicles, exploring alternative fuels, and reducing carbon dioxide emissions through innovative technologies.

    8. Testing and validation:

    Thorough testing and validation is required to ensure that the vehicle meets safety and performance standards. Engineers conduct extensive testing, both in laboratories and in real-world conditions, to identify and correct problems.


    9. Regulatory and Compliance:

    Automotive engineers must be aware of regulations and standards set by governments and safety organizations. Compliance with these regulations is mandatory to ensure the safety and legality of automobiles.

    Conclusion:

    Automotive engineering is a dynamic and multifaceted field that combines science, technology and creativity to create the vehicles we rely on every day. Automotive engineers are at the forefront of innovation in the transportation industry, from initial design concepts to advanced powertrains and safety systems. As we move toward a more sustainable and connected future, the role of automotive engineering will continue to evolve, contributing to safer, more efficient and better integrated vehicles in our lives.

    Windmills, iconic structures that harness the power of the wind to generate renewable energy, have become an integral element of today’s sustainable energy landscape. These engineering marvels, while highly reliable and efficient, are not immune to occasional failures. One of the most important aspects of preventing windmill failures is a careful analysis of potential weak points, among which the crankshaft receives special attention.

    Failure analysis plays a key role in identifying the causes and modes of failure of the windmill crankshaft. Understanding the factors that contribute to these failures is essential for the wind energy industry to improve the reliability and service life of these systems.

    One of the main causes of windmill crankshaft failure is fatigue failure. Repetitive loading and unloading of the shaft associated with wind speed changes leads to the accumulation of stress cycles over time, which eventually leads to failure. Therefore, analyzing fatigue failure modes becomes essential to develop preventive measures to avoid such failures.

    The automotive industry has long been familiar with the study of crankshaft failures, and its experience can provide valuable insights into the performance of windmill crankshafts. By drawing parallels between these two application areas, researchers and businesses can develop robust preventive measures and improve the overall reliability of windmills.

    In this blog, we will examine the various causes and failure modes of windmill crankshafts, with fatigue as one of the main factors. In addition, we will cover preventive measures and engineering solutions to extend the life of windmills and contribute to a clean and sustainable future. Let’s reveal the intricacies of windmill application analysis and the critical importance of failure prevention for the development of renewable energy technologies.

    Analyzing Windmill Applications: Common Uses and Preventive Measures.

    Windmill technology has changed significantly over the years, from its traditional role in grain milling to its current application in renewable energy production. Windmills, also known as wind turbines, utilize the kinetic energy of the wind to generate mechanical energy, which is then converted into electricity. This technology has gained widespread acceptance as a clean and sustainable source of energy, helping to reduce greenhouse gas emissions and reduce dependence on fossil fuels. In this analysis, we will review the common applications of windmills and the importance of preventive measures in their production and operation.

    The main applications of windmills are.


    #1 Electricity generation.

    One of the main applications of windmills is power generation. Wind turbines are strategically placed in regions with high winds, both onshore and offshore, to capture the kinetic energy of the wind and convert it into electrical energy. This energy can be incorporated into power grids to supply electricity to homes, businesses and industrial facilities. The environmentally friendly nature of wind energy makes it an attractive option for reducing the carbon footprint of energy production.

    #2 Water Pumping.

    Windmills have historically been used to pump water in areas where a reliable source of water is needed for agriculture and human consumption. A crankshaft mechanism transfers the rotational energy of the windmill to a pump that lifts water from wells or reservoirs. This application is especially valuable in remote or arid regions where traditional energy sources may be inadequate.

    #3 Mechanical energy.

    Windmills have played an important role in providing mechanical energy to various industries, especially in the past. In industries such as grain production, sawmilling, and textiles, windmills were used to drive mechanical systems using a crankshaft. Although this use has declined with the advent of more efficient technology, it is still a part of windmill history.

    Crankshaft manufacturing and materials.


    Crankshafts are critical components of wind turbines, especially where mechanical power generation is involved. A crankshaft is a mechanical device that converts linear motion into rotary motion. It plays a key role in converting the irregular motion of the wind turbine blades into a steady rotational motion required for various applications.

    #Crankshaft Materials.

    The choice of crankshaft materials is of utmost importance for strength, efficiency and durability. Common materials used are forged steel, nodular cast iron, and in some cases, high-strength alloys. These materials are selected for their fatigue strength, durability and ability to withstand the cyclic loads encountered during operation. The manufacturing technology of crankshafts also affects their performance characteristics.

    #Residual stresses and manufacturing technology.

    The crankshaft manufacturing process involves various stages, including forging, heat treatment, and machining. Residual stresses can occur during these processes due to uneven cooling and phase transformation. These residual stresses can have a significant impact on the mechanical performance of the crankshaft, which can lead to premature crankshaft failure.

    To create compressive residual stresses on the crankshaft surface, manufacturers use modern technologies such as shot peening. This helps to counteract tensile stresses that can lead to fatigue cracks and failure. The occurrence of compressive stresses allows the fatigue life of the part to be extended, increasing its reliability and performance.

    Preventive measures in the operation of windmills.


    #1 Regular Maintenance.

    Windmills require periodic maintenance to ensure optimum performance and prevent unexpected breakdowns. This includes inspection and lubrication of mechanical components such as the crankshaft, gearbox and bearings. Scheduled maintenance allows early signs of wear to be detected and corrected before they develop into serious problems.

    #2 Condition Monitoring.

    Implementing condition monitoring systems provides real-time data on the condition of critical components. Vibration analysis, oil analysis, and temperature monitoring can help identify anomalies and deviations from normal operation. By detecting these problems early, operators can take corrective action to prevent costly downtime.

    #3 Environmental Considerations.

    Windmill placement is critical to maximize energy harvesting and minimize wear and tear on components. Environmental factors such as wind patterns and turbulence must be carefully analyzed during the planning phase. Proper site selection can reduce stress on the crankshaft and other components, extending their life.

    Windmill technology has moved beyond its traditional applications to become a cornerstone of renewable energy production. From power generation to water pumping and mechanical power, windmills offer versatile applications with significant environmental benefits. The manufacture of key components such as crankshafts requires careful material selection and stress management to ensure reliability. The application of preventative measures such as regular maintenance and condition monitoring can improve the longevity and efficiency of windmill systems, contributing to a more sustainable energy future.

    In the complex world of internal combustion engines, there is a critical component that often goes unnoticed, but plays a key role in converting linear motion into rotary motion. This crucial component is the crankshaft. In this article we will consider what the crankshaft is, its device and its crucial role in the operation of the internal combustion engine.

    What is a crankshaft?

    The crankshaft is a mechanical part of the engine that converts the reciprocating motion of the pistons into rotary motion. It is typically a long cylindrical shaft with a series of strategically placed cranks and counterweights. These elements are carefully designed to ensure smooth and efficient rotation.

    Design and Components.

    A typical crankshaft consists of several key components:

  • Root journals: These are the large, smooth sections of the crankshaft that connect to the engine block. They rotate in the engine block, providing support and stability to the crankshaft.
  • Crank Journals: The crank journals are offset from the main journals and connected to the connecting rods of the engine. As the pistons move up and down in the cylinders, the connecting rods rotate around the cranks, creating rotational motion.
  • Counterweights: To balance the reciprocating motion of the engine and reduce vibrations, counterweights are strategically placed on the crankshaft. These counterweights help to keep the engine balanced and reduce stress on the crankshaft itself.
  • Role of the crankshaft.

    The primary function of the crankshaft is to convert the linear motion of the engine’s pistons into the rotational motion needed to propel the various components of the vehicle, such as the transmission and eventually the wheels. Here’s how it works:

  • Reciprocating motion: As the pistons move up and down inside the cylinders, the connecting rods attached to the pistons push and pull on the connecting rods.
  • Rotational Motion: The offset positioning of the connecting rods causes the crankshaft to rotate as the pistons move. This rotational motion is transmitted to the flywheel or flexplate of the engine, which in turn is connected to the transmission.
  • Power Transmission: Through the transmission, the power generated by the crankshaft is transmitted to the wheels of the vehicle, propelling it.

  • Conclusion.

    In the world of internal combustion engines, the crankshaft is the unsung hero that converts the reciprocating motion of the pistons into the rotational force needed to propel our automobiles. Its design and engineering are critical to the smooth and efficient operation of engines, and without it, our cars, trucks, and motorcycles would remain stationary. The next time you start your engine and hit the road, remember the crankshaft’s critical role in turning the up-and-down motion of the pistons into the forward motion that will get you to your destination.

    Aerodynamics is a field of study that plays a key role in the design and operation of various modes of transportation, from cars and airplanes to trains and even the human body. It involves the science of how objects move in air and other fluids and how air or fluid flows around these objects. In this article, we will look at the importance of aerodynamics to transportation, its basic principles, and its far-reaching impact on shaping the future of human mobility.

    1- Basic Principles of Aerodynamics:

    Aerodynamics is based on several fundamental principles that govern the interaction of objects with the surrounding air or fluid. These principles include:

  • Traction: Traction is the resistance encountered by an object as it moves through a fluid. It is caused by friction and separation of the fluid around the surface of the object. Reducing drag is critical to improving the efficiency and speed of vehicles.
  • Lifting force: Lift force is the force that allows objects to rise upward against gravity, such as an airplane taking off. Lift force occurs when the pressure on the upper surface of an object is less than the pressure on the lower surface, creating an upward force.
  • Streamlining: Streamlining involves shaping an object in a way that minimizes drag and turbulence, allowing it to move more efficiently in a fluid. This principle is reflected in the sleek designs of automobiles, airplanes, and even high-speed trains.

  • 2- Aerodynamics in various modes of transportation:

    Aerodynamics plays a critical role in the design and operation of various modes of transportation, including:

  • Automobiles: Automobile manufacturers invest heavily in aerodynamic research to reduce fuel consumption and increase speed and stability. Features such as curved bodies, spoilers and underbody panels are aerodynamic improvements.
  • Airplanes: In aviation, aerodynamics is a fundamental aspect of airplane design. The shapes of wings, flaps and control surfaces are carefully designed to optimize lift and reduce drag.
  • Trains: The aerodynamic design of high-speed trains reduces air resistance and improves energy efficiency. Sleek noses and fairings help trains move smoothly through the air.
  • The human body: Even when bicycling or swimming, humans are subject to aerodynamic principles. Athletes use streamlined postures and specially designed equipment to minimize drag and increase speed.

  • 3- The Future of Aerodynamics in Transportation:

    Aerodynamics continues to be a driving force in the development of transportation. As the world searches for more efficient and sustainable means of transportation, aerodynamic developments are coming to the forefront:

  • Electric Vehicles (EVs): As electric vehicles grow in popularity, aerodynamic design becomes even more important. Reduced drag helps to increase the range of electric vehicles on a single charge.
  • Hyperloop: The concept of hyperloop, a high-speed transportation system using pressurized capsules in low-pressure tubes, relies heavily on aerodynamics to minimize drag and achieve incredible speeds.
  • Supersonic Flying: The return of supersonic passenger aircraft, such as the upcoming Boom Overture, requires state-of-the-art aerodynamics techniques to overcome the challenges of traveling at speeds faster than the speed of sound.

  • 4. Conclusion:

    In an era of technological innovation and environmental concern, aerodynamics is the cornerstone of progress in transportation. Its principles underpin the development of more efficient, faster, and greener vehicles and modes of transportation. In the future, aerodynamics will continue to play a key role in shaping future human mobility, ushering in an era of faster, more efficient and greener transportation for all.

    6 steps to refinancing an auto loan .

    Refinancing an auto loan is a strategic financial move that can save you money and make the loan more affordable. Refinancing involves replacing your current auto loan with a new one, often with improved terms. To better understand the process and its benefits, let’s take a closer look at auto loan refinancing:

    1- Evaluating your credit score and financial situation.

    Before you consider refinancing your auto loan, you should evaluate your current financial situation and credit history. Here’s why:

  • Credit History: A key factor in auto loan refinancing is your credit history. Lenders usually offer more favorable terms to borrowers with an improved credit score. If your credit score has improved since your first loan, you can expect a lower interest rate when you refinance.
  • Financial Stability: Assess your overall financial stability, including your debt-to-income ratio and employment status. Lenders often require proof of stable income and the ability to meet new loan terms.
  • 2- Research lenders and offers.

    To find the best refinancing option, you need to research different lenders and their offers. The following should be considered:

  • Interest rates: Look for lenders that offer lower interest rates than your current auto loan. Even a small reduction in interest rate can result in significant savings over the life of the loan.
  • Loan terms: Evaluate the terms of the loan, including the term and monthly payments. You may want to keep the loan term similar to your current loan or choose a shorter term to pay off the loan faster.
  • Fees and Costs: Make sure there are any fees associated with refinancing, such as application fees or prepayment penalties. Make sure the potential savings outweigh these costs.
  • Customer Reviews and Reputation: Research the lender’s reputation and read customer reviews to gauge the quality and reliability of its services.
  • 3. Applying for refinancing.

    Once you have selected the right lender, the application process begins:

  • Loan Application: Fill out a loan application with the lender of your choice. You will need to provide personal information, financial information, and information about your vehicle.
  • Credit Check: The lender will run a credit check to evaluate your creditworthiness. A higher credit score often leads to more favorable loan terms.
  • Approval: If your application is approved, the lender will provide a loan offer with proposed terms, including interest rate and monthly payments.
  • 4. Comparing new loan terms and savings.

    Once you receive offers from different lenders, take a moment to compare them. Pay close attention to:

  • Interest rate: Compare the new interest rate to the current interest rate. A lower interest rate can result in significant savings.
  • Monthly payments: Evaluate the size of your monthly payments. Lower payments may free up your monthly budget or allow you to pay off your loan faster.
  • Total interest costs: Consider the total interest costs over the life of the new loan. Ideally, refinancing should lower these costs.
  • 5. Finalizing the refinancing process.

    Once you have selected a lender and reviewed their offer in detail, it’s time to finalize the refinancing process:

  • Signing the contract: Study the loan agreement and make sure you understand its terms. Sign the agreement if you are comfortable with its terms.
  • Repaying the original loan: The new lender usually handles the repayment of the original auto loan on your behalf. Make sure this is done properly to avoid any problems.
  • Managing your new loan: Once the refinancing process is complete, manage your new loan by making regular and timely payments and complying with the agreed terms.
  • 6. Potential savings and financial benefits.

    Refinancing your auto loan can bring a number of financial benefits:

  • Lower monthly payments: If you get a lower interest rate, your monthly payments may decrease, providing financial relief.
  • Lower overall interest costs: With a lower interest rate, you will pay less interest over the life of the loan, saving you money.
  • Shorter loan term: You can choose a shorter loan term, allowing you to repay your loan faster and possibly with less interest.
  • Increased financial flexibility: Lower payments can free up your monthly budget, providing more financial flexibility for other expenses or savings.
  • Thus, refinancing an auto loan can be a smart financial move if it results in lower interest rates, lower monthly payments, and overall savings. It is important to carefully examine your current financial situation and evaluate offers from various lenders to make an informed decision that promotes your financial well-being. Refinancing can lead to a more affordable and economical auto loan, allowing you to enjoy your car while staying within your budget. .

    Best auto loan repayment strategies .

    Paying off your auto loan is an important step to ensure financial freedom and full ownership of your car. Here we take a closer look at strategies and considerations for successful auto loan repayment:

    1. Making timely payments.

    Consistently making timely payments is the cornerstone of successful auto loan repayment. Timely payments not only help you maintain a good credit history, but also ensure that your outstanding loan balance is consistently lower. Here’s why it’s extremely important:

  • Credit history: Every on-time payment has a positive impact on your credit history, demonstrating your responsibility as a borrower. A higher credit score can open the door to better financial opportunities in the future.
  • Reduced loan amount: With each payment, a portion goes toward reducing the principal amount of the loan. This means that you owe less with each payment, which eventually leads to the completion of the loan.
  • 2. Early repayment strategies.

    If you want to pay off your auto loan faster and lower your overall interest costs, there are several strategies you can use:

    Making extra payments.

    One of the most effective ways to pay off your loan faster is to make extra payments on top of your required monthly installment. These extra payments directly reduce the loan balance, lowering the amount of interest you will pay over the life of the loan.

    Rounding Monthly Payments .

    Rounding your monthly payments to the nearest hundred or even fifty dollars can make a big difference in how quickly you pay off your auto loan. For example, if your monthly payment is $275, rounding it up to $300 can make a big difference in the long run.

    Payments twice a week .

    Instead of making monthly payments, consider making them every two weeks. That works out to 26 half-payments per year, effectively creating an additional full payment per year. Over time, this can significantly shorten the term of the loan.

    Utilizing unexpected income.

    When unexpected funds come in, such as tax refunds, bonuses, etc., consider putting them toward paying off your auto loan. The income is a great opportunity to significantly reduce the outstanding balance on your loan.

    3. Refinancing an auto loan.

    Refinancing your auto loan is an option to consider if your credit history has improved or interest rates have decreased since you originally took out the loan. By refinancing, you may qualify for a lower interest rate, which will result in lower monthly payments and lower overall interest costs. It is important to evaluate the potential savings and compare it to the cost of refinancing.

    4. Checking the repayment amount .

    Before you make the final payment to pay off your auto loan, contact your lender to find out the exact repayment amount. This figure is the loan balance, including interest accrued since the last payment. Make sure you make this payment in the agreed upon way to successfully complete the loan repayment.

    5. Celebrate your accomplishment.

    Paying off your auto loan is a significant accomplishment. Not only does it mean that you are now the full owner of your car, but also that you have successfully managed a significant financial obligation. Take time to celebrate your achievement and consider redirecting the funds previously allocated to paying off your car loan to other financial goals, such as saving or investing.

    In summary, successful auto loan repayment involves a combination of regular and timely payments, strategic approaches to speed up the process, and possibly refinancing to get more favorable terms. By diligently following these strategies and staying on target, you can achieve financial freedom and own your car. .

    Car loan and car leasing .

    When it comes to purchasing a new car, there are two main financing options available: auto loan and leasing. Each option has its own advantages and disadvantages, so it’s important to understand the main differences between the two. Let’s take a closer look at comparing auto loans and auto leasing:

    Car Ownership .


    Auto loan.

  • With an auto loan, you get full ownership of the car from the moment you purchase it. You can dispose of the car as you see fit.
  • You can drive the car an unlimited number of kilometers without worrying about mileage penalties.
  • Owning a car gives you long-term benefits: you can keep the car for as long as you want and even sell it whenever you want.
  • Leasing a car.

  • By choosing leasing, you are essentially renting a car for a set period of time, usually 2-3 years.
  • You do not own the car, and there are often restrictions on customization and use. Modifications are usually not allowed.
  • Leasing includes a mileage limit, and exceeding the set mileage may result in an overage charge at the end of the lease term.
  • Leasing allows you to drive a new car every few years because at the end of the lease term, you return the car and can lease a new one.
  • Monthly payments .


    Car loan.

  • Auto loans typically result in higher monthly payments than leasing because the entire purchase price of the car is financed.
  • However, as you make payments, you build up equity and eventually become the full owner of the car.
  • Car Leasing.

  • Car leasing often has lower monthly payments because only the depreciation of the car is financed over the term of the lease, not the full value of the car.
  • The lower payments make leasing an attractive option for those who want to drive a newer car without the financial commitment of buying it.
  • Financing terms and mileage .


    Car loan.

  • Auto loans are typically available in terms of 3 to 7 years, allowing flexibility in the loan term.
  • There are no mileage restrictions, allowing you to drive the car as long as you want without incurring additional costs.
  • Car Leasing.

  • Car leasing has a fixed term, usually 2-3 years. At the end of the lease term, you return the car.
  • Leasing has a mileage limit, often 10,000 to 15,000 miles per year. Exceeding the mileage limit results in an excess mileage charge.
  • Customization and depreciation .


    Car loan.

  • When you own a car on an auto loan, you can modify it as you see fit. You can make changes and modifications.
  • Auto Leasing.

  • When you lease a car, there are often restrictions on making modifications. You are required to return the vehicle in good condition with minimal wear and tear.
  • Cost of ownership .


    Car loan.

  • Although auto loans result in higher monthly payments, they provide the long-term benefits of car ownership. Once the loan is paid off, you receive the vehicle with no additional monthly payments.
  • Auto leasing.

  • Car leasing provides lower initial costs and monthly payments, but can result in ongoing leasing costs. At the end of the lease term, the car does not transfer to your ownership, so the costs of car ownership continue with each new lease.
  • Early Termination .


    Car loan.

  • If you want to terminate your auto loan early, you can do so, but you may face early termination fees or early repayment penalties.
  • Auto Lease.

  • Early termination of a car lease is possible, but there are often significant fees involved, making this agreement less flexible than an auto loan.
  • Depreciation at the end of the lease term .


    Car loan.

  • When you own the car, you are responsible for its condition and any repair costs.
  • Auto Leasing.

  • At the end of your car lease, you may be charged for excessive wear and tear on the vehicle.
  • Options for ending a lease .


    Auto loan.

  • With an auto loan, you have no obligation at the end of the lease term. The car remains in your possession, you can sell it or trade it in.
  • Auto Leasing.

  • At the end of your car lease, you usually have several options: you can return the car and lease a new one, purchase it at a predetermined buyout price, or just walk away.
  • Sales tax .


    Car loan.

  • Sales tax is usually paid up front or included in the loan amount when you buy a car using an auto loan.
  • Auto Leasing.

  • Sales tax is usually paid monthly as part of the lease payment.
  • Thus, the choice between an auto loan and a lease depends on your individual preferences and financial goals. Auto loans provide long-term ownership and flexibility, but come with higher monthly payments. Auto leasing provides lower monthly costs and the ability to drive a new car every few years, but you don’t own the vehicle and face mileage restrictions. Understanding these differences is essential to making the right decision.

    Why you should use auto loan calculators .

    Auto loan calculators are valuable tools that provide essential information about the financial aspects of a potential auto loan. These calculators help you make informed decisions and understand the costs associated with financing a car. Let’s understand what auto loan calculators are and how they work:

    How auto loan calculators work .

    Auto loan calculators are online tools provided by financial institutions, automotive websites and auto loan providers. They are designed to calculate and display various financial aspects of an auto loan such as monthly payments, total interest costs and total cost of the loan.

    The basic functioning of an auto loan calculator involves entering certain information related to the auto loan. This information typically includes:

  • Loan Amount: The total amount you plan to borrow to purchase a car.
  • Interest Rate: The annual percentage rate that the lender offers on your auto loan.
  • Loan Term: The length of the loan, usually expressed in months.
  • Down Payment: The initial amount you intend to pay as a down payment for the car.
  • Trade-In Value: The value of the vehicle you plan to trade in as part of the deal.
  • Sales Tax: The sales tax rate in your area.
  • Using an auto loan calculator .

    Once you enter the necessary data into the auto loan calculator, it will perform the calculations and produce valuable results. Here’s how you can benefit from using an auto loan calculator:

  • Monthly payments: The calculator allows you to calculate your monthly payments based on the loan amount, interest rate, and loan term. This figure gives a clear picture of your financial obligations.
  • Total Interest Expense: The calculator calculates the total amount of interest you will pay over the life of the loan. This figure helps you estimate the total cost of financing a car.
  • Total Loan Cost: The calculator combines the principal and total interest costs to arrive at the total cost of the loan. This helps determine the actual price of the car, including interest costs.
  • Amortization schedule: Many auto loan calculators generate an amortization schedule. This schedule shows how each monthly payment is divided between principal and interest. It also shows the outstanding balance on the loan after each payment.
  • Comparison tool: Some calculators allow you to compare different loan scenarios. You can experiment with different down payments, loan terms, and interest rates to see how they affect your monthly payments and the total cost of the loan.
  • Benefits of using auto loan calculators.

    There are several benefits to using auto loan calculators:

  • Budgeting assistance: These calculators allow you to create a clear budget for your car purchase. You can determine how much monthly payments you can afford.
  • Making informed decisions: By using an auto loan calculator, you can make informed decisions about the loan amount, interest rate, and loan term that best fits your financial goals.
  • Saving on interest: You can evaluate how different interest rates affect your overall interest costs. This may encourage you to seek lower interest rates from lenders.
  • Comparison shopping: Auto loan calculators allow you to compare loan offers from different lenders, which helps you choose the most cost-effective financing option.
  • Planning for early repayment: An amortization schedule can help in planning for early repayment of the loan, which saves on interest costs.
  • Importance of understanding the numbers.

    Understanding the results you get from an auto loan calculator is very important. This will allow you to make informed decisions, negotiate better terms with lenders, and choose a loan that fits your financial situation. Pay close attention to factors such as monthly payments, total interest costs and the total cost of the loan.

    Thus, car loan calculators are powerful tools to take control of the car financing process. By utilizing these calculators, you can get a full understanding of the financial implications of your auto loan, make smart financial decisions, and start on the road to purchasing a car that fits your budget and goals. .
